summaryrefslogtreecommitdiffstats
path: root/mockit
diff options
context:
space:
mode:
authorRemi Collet <remi@remirepo.net>2024-12-18 12:09:00 +0100
committerRemi Collet <remi@php.net>2024-12-18 12:09:00 +0100
commit0ba9fff282c639b8a4aaa5a5fd5fdbe4ba168a1d (patch)
treec0045d75ae1cd79783b17404fec58fa75bce400e /mockit
parent96d42655c7fe51e3e004850ccf964dad6fe7c278 (diff)
Diffstat (limited to 'mockit')
-rwxr-xr-xmockit10
1 files changed, 8 insertions, 2 deletions
diff --git a/mockit b/mockit
index ef68fff..c4d9745 100755
--- a/mockit
+++ b/mockit
@@ -38,10 +38,16 @@ fi
if [ "$1" == "--list" ]; then
echo "-- x86_64 queue: $($REDISCLI scard mockx) tasks --"
a=$($REDISCLI smembers mockx)
- [ -n "$a" ] && $REDISCLI smembers mockx || ps -ef | grep mock/mock | grep -v grep
+ [ -n "$a" ] && $REDISCLI smembers mockx | \
+ sed -e 's/^.*-r/ /;s/rebuild/\t/' | sort || \
+ ps -ef | grep mock/mock | grep -v grep
+
echo -e "\n-- aarch64 queue: $($REDISCLI scard mocka) tasks --"
a=$($REDISCLI smembers mocka)
- [ -n "$a" ] && $REDISCLI smembers mocka || ps -ef | ssh remi@ampere 'ps -ef | grep mock/mock | grep -v grep'
+ [ -n "$a" ] && $REDISCLI smembers mocka | \
+ sed -e 's/^.*-r/ /;s/rebuild/\t/'| sort || \
+ ps -ef | ssh remi@ampere 'ps -ef | grep mock/mock | grep -v grep'
+
exit 0
elif [ "$1" == "--clean" ]; then
$REDISCLI del mockx